Wouldnt Bad maf affect both sides?
You have bad firing all on only 1 side.
Maybe cam position sensor, but best to have it flatbedded to your mechanic.

There was another post where the chain broke and it still idled but very rough.
Since its interference motor, I wouldn't try starting it again.

Probably that bracket that hold the cam sensor in that frequently cracks with age. Hairline crack in the bracket won't be noticeable but will cause hella misfires on one bank.
